You're in college, you can do that and it can help to be exposed to the ideas, but there's so many campus clubs you can join or undergraduate research you could participate in. If you can find a satelite or car or video game making club or whatever else your interest is, those projects on a team will be generally more valuable than solo projects.
That said, you're in summer break so I understand it's not the time. I will say however, keep an eye out for internship applications, some are really early deadlines for the following summer. I'm talking like august/september and you may as well be prepared to be one of the first to apply because sometimes they end applications early. (ask me how I know)
